Retinal images is an methodology for diabetic retinopathy detection and analysis. The detection of blood vessels from the retinal images is a exhausting process. In this work a new algorithm to detect the blood vessels effectively has been proposed. Proposed system consists of three stages-first is preprocessing of retinal image to separate the green channel, second stage thresholding, third stage image masking, forth stage morphological processing. Initially enhancement of the image is using thresholding and changes of the variation. Since the blood vessels are distributed in different directions, morphology operate with multidirectional structuring elements are used to extract the blood vessel from the retinal images. Morphological operator by reconstruction using structure elements eliminates the ridges not belonging to the vessel. Finally applying median filter on the connected components all of images.